Detailed Engineering Specifications

Designed for demanding industrial environments, this Titanium Grade 5 stock sheet boasts exceptional mechanical properties. With a thickness of 0.742 inches, a length of 47 inches, and a width of 26 inches, it provides a substantial surface area for fabrication. Composed of Ti-6Al-4V alloy, it offers a superior strength-to-weight ratio, excellent fatigue strength, and outstanding resistance to saltwater and a wide range of corrosive media. Its biocompatibility also makes it suitable for medical implant applications.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ard steel cutting tools, which can lead to excessive heat and material deformation.Utilize specialized carbide or diamond-tipped cutting tools designed for titanium and ensure adequate coolant application.
Improper welding techniques, resulting in embrittlement due to atmospheric contamination.Always weld in a controlled inert atmosphere (e.g., Argon) to prevent oxygen and nitrogen pickup, which degrades mechanical properties.

⚠️ Engineering Warnings

  • Titanium dust generated during machining can be pyrophoric; ensure proper dust collection and fire prevention measures are in place.
  • Titanium Grade 5 exhibits a high melting point and requires specialized welding procedures; consult welding experts for optimal results.
